Set in 1825, Clare, a young Irish convict, chases a British officer through the rugged Tasmanian wilderness, bent on revenge for a terrible act of violence he committed against her family. On the way she enlists the services of an Aboriginal tracker named Billy, who is also marked by trauma from his own violence-filled past. On this brutal quest for blood, Clare gets much more than she bargained for.

This merciless revenge thriller viscerally surges through the unforgiving landscape of 19th-century Tasmania, a time when British colonists nearly decimated Aboriginal Tasmanians. With horrors around every corner, Jennifer Kent’s (The Babadook) new nightmare will traumatize the weak of heart, but those willing will discover a majestic achievement that is most striking in its haunting moments of grace.

Warning: Please note this film contains scenes of extreme violence, including rape and infanticide.
